Zoom recordings require Princeton login to view. FALL BREAK: INTRO TO PARALLEL PROGRAMMING FOR HPC (VIRTUAL WORKSHOP) What Every Computational Researcher Should Know About Computer Architecture - Slides and Zoom recording (require Princeton login to view) Mon Oct 18 10:30 am - 12:00 pm Stephane Ethier Performance and Vectorization (Hands-on)- Slides and Zoom recording Mon Oct 18 10:30 am - 12:00 pm Bei Wang A Primer on Parallel Programming- Slides and Zoom recording Mon Oct 18 1:00 - 3:00 pm Garrett Wright Day 2- OpenMP (Hands-on) - Slides and Zoom recording Mon Oct 19 9:00 am- 5:00 pm Tim Mattson, Intel Intro to MPI (Hands-on) - Slides and Zoom recording Mon Oct 20 10:00 am - 12:30 pm Ian Cosden What is a GPU? - Slides and Zoom recording Mon Oct 20 1:00 - 1:30 pm Stephane Ethier Introduction to CuPy and Numba - GPU repo Mon Oct 20 1:30 - 2:15 pm Henry Schreiner GPU Libraries (Hands-on) - Slides and Zoom recording Mon Oct 20 2:15 - 2:45 pm Jonathan Halverson Introduction to OpenACC (Hands-on) - Slides and Zoom recording Mon Oct 20 3:00 - 4:30 pm Stephane Ethier A Primer on CUDA - Slides and Zoom recording Mon Oct 20 4:30 - 5:00 pm Stephane Ethier